Sarpanches authorised to seal link roads in Muktsar

Show comments

Muktsar, April 5

As some residents of the neighbouring Faridkot district tested positive for Covid-19, the Muktsar District Magistrate (DM) on Sunday authorised sarpanches to seal link roads in the district. The DM, however, told them to keep 19 inter-state roads. The police, too, have begun imposed the curfew strictly by using drone cameras.

Pensions to be disbursed

Officials of the district administration said bank executives would disburse pensions among beneficiaries of the state government’s social welfare schemes by visiting villages and the people should worry about visiting bank branches.

Villagers use drone to enforce curfew norms

To support the efforts of the police, some residents of Samagh village here are using a drone camera to keep a vigil on unnecessary movement of residents in the village during the curfew. Rupinder Singh, a youngster from the village, said: “The drone is helping us to prevent the people from coming out unnecessarily. We have also sealed the village border by setting up four checkpoints.” — TNS
